Zoopla is linking with an online community marketplace, Airtasker, to make moving home easier.

Users can now access Airtasker directly through the Zoopla website and app, giving them an easy way to book trusted local help for the practical tasks that come with moving home.

From removals and end-of-tenancy cleaning to furniture assembly and heavy lifting, Airtasker helps take the stress out of moving by connecting people with skilled Taskers.

Tim Fung, chief executive of Airtasker, comments: This partnership is about taking some of that pressure away by making it easier to find trusted local help for the jobs that can often slow a move down.

“Whether it’s preparing a home for sale, moving heavy furniture or getting settled into a new place, we’re helping people spend less time worrying about their to-do list and more time enjoying their new home.”

And Zoopla’s chief operating officer, Rich Hayes, adds:We’re committed to supporting our users at every stage of their move. Partnering with Airtasker gives consumers direct access to a reliable marketplace for task services, with special rates for Zoopla users.

“They’ll be able to find help with everything from cleaning to furniture assembly, all in one place.”

The 12-month agreement also includes multi-channel marketing campaign.
